WebIn Japan, it’s common to say something like “please take care of me this year”. This means that you are wishing for nice relations between you and the other person during the coming year.. Formal: 今年 ことし もどうぞよろしくお 願 ねが いします。 Kotoshi mo douzo yoroshiku onegaishimasu. The number of foreign residents in Japan applying to naturalize and obtain Japanese citizenship peaked in 2008 at more than 16,000, but declined to 12,442 in 2015. Processing of applications can take up to 18 months.
